My Awesome Dog, who is resting at ease after surgery. I miss him tons right now.

This is what happened: "pieces of a sox he ate lodged in his stomach, resulting in perforation of his stomach, duodenum and parts of his intestine. 4 inches of his intestine was removed and quite a few stitches to repair his other organs, antibiotics was poured in his belly to prevent infection. If we hadn't brought him 2 days later, he probably wouldn't have been with us. The vet said that the water he was drinking is what kept him alive. he's lost a total of 7 pounds in a span of 2 weeks"
